      Description:

    Cranes - Offshore cranes - Part 1: General-purpose offshore cranes

      Purpose

    This European Standard specifies the requirements for general-purpose offshore cranes including their supporting pedestals or structures.The standard is applicable to general-purpose offshore cranes covered by the scope of this European Standard which are manufactured after the date of its publication as EN.This European Standard is not applicable to general-purpose offshore cranes which are manufactured before the date of its publication as an EN.This European Standard does not cover use of - or hazards relating to the following:a)  fabrication, transportation, assembly, dismantling, disabling, scrapping or changing the configuration of the crane;b)  lifting accessories, i.e. any item between the hook and the load;c)  minimum design temperature below −20 °C;d)  operations at an ambient temperature above 45 °C;NOTE:  For equipment designed for operation in explosive atmospheres, the normal ambient temperature range is −20 °C to +40 °C, unless otherwise specified and marked. See Annex O and relevant standards indicated for complete information.e)  lifting operations involving more than one crane;f)  accidental loads due to collisions;g)  hand powered cranes and other cranes with a rated capacity less than 2 t or outreach less than 8 m;h)  emergency rescue operations; (except training)i)  subsea lifting operations.The significant hazards covered by this European standard are identified in Clause 4.This European Standard includes requirements for the lifting of personnel by a general-purpose offshore crane.
